John Locke wrote Two Treatise of Government (1690), which posited that all men are born equal with the unalienable rights of life, liberty, and property. Locke also said that a ruler should derive their right to rule from the consent of the people, and that the people should overthrow any ruler who did not preserve the peoples unalienable rights. Thomas Paine published a book titled Common Sense in 1776 in which he accused the British of the detrimental effect they imposed on Americans., The American Revolution resulted directly from attempts to reform the British Empire after the Seven Years War. The Glorious Revolution of 1688 had transformed the government of Britain from an absolute monarchy into a limited monarchy where Parliament was superior to the monarch.
